1.   CONCLUSIONS




     AN INTERFERENCE STUDY CONSIDERING              ALL     EXISTING,     PROPOSED

     AND      PRIOR   COORDINATED       MICROWAVE        FACILITIES     WITHIN THE

      COORDINATION CONTOURS        OF     THE    PROPOSED       EARTH      STATION

      DEMONSTRATES     THAT     THIS     SITE   WILL OPERATE SATISFACTORILY

      WITH THE COMMON CARRIER           MICROWAVE    ENVIRONMENT .        FURTHER ,

      THERE   WILL    BE   NO    RESTRICTIONS       OF     ITS OPERATION DUE TO

      INTERFERENCE CONSIDERATIONS.


2.   SUMMARY OF RESULTS




     A NUMBER OF GREAT CIRCLE INTERFERENCE CASES WERE IDENTIFIED

     DURING THE      INTERFERENCE     STUDY    OF      THE      PROPOSED    EARTH

      STATION.      EACH OF THE CASES WHICH EXCEEDED THE INTERFERENCE

      OBJECTIVE ON     _A   LINE—OF—SIGHT     BASIS     WAS PROFILED AND THE

      PROPAGATION LOSSES       ESTIMATED      USING    NBS      TNIOLl   (REVISED)

      TECHNIQUES.     THE    LOSSES   WERE     FOUND    TO      BE SUFFICIENT TO

      REDUCE THE SIGNAL LEVELS TO ACCEPTABLE                 MAGNITUDES IN EVERY

      CASE.


3.   SUPPLEMENTAL SHOWING
     RE: PART 25.203 (C)




      PURSUANT TO PART 25.203(C)   OF THE FCC RULES AND REGULATIONS,

      THE SATELLITE EARTH STATION PROPOSED IN THIS APPLICATION

      WAS COORDINATED BY COMSEARCH USING COMPUTER TECHNIQUES

      AND IN ACCORDANCE WITH PART 25 OF THE FCC RULES AND

      REGULATIONS .


      COORDINATION DATA FOR THIS EARTH STATION WAS SENT TO THE

      BELOW LISTED CARRIERSWITH A LETTER DATED JULY 16,     1999.
